okay, this has been driving me crazy.

I am typing away at my laptop. I am a pretty decent touch typist, and I am sometimes typing as I am looking at another screen. At random, the cursor position changes to the last mouse pointer position. and next thing you know my document is all messed up.

it happens on 2 dell laptop that I have, strange enough it does not happen on a HP laptop, just my luck the dell is the one I use to do the typing.

any clues on why this is happening, and what I can do to prevent it?

Does it have a touchpad for the mouse? This always happened to me because my thumbs would interfere with it when I typed.

^^ I ended up disabling it and using a plug-in mouse. Problem solved for me.
